The Man and the Dog

One afternoon an antique dealer, who was carrying a box of fine china, walked down the sidewalk with his loyal dog, Captain, at his side. As they approached their home, Captain ran in circles and barked furiously. "Stop that!" the dealer yelled, after he looked around, seeing only two joggers in the distance and an elderly man watering his lawn. "There's nothing to be afraid of, you stupid dog."

Then, as Captain's barks echoed through the street, an earthquake hit and the land thundered, causing the dealer to stumble and drop his china, which landed on the cement, shattering in hundreds of pieces.
